the product of five consecutive odd integers is 945 what is the greatest possible value of any of these integers

If 945 is the product of 5 CONSECUTIVE ODD  numbers, let's find the prime factors of 945:

945 = 5 x 7 x 27 , but we need 5 odd numbers:

945= 5 x 7 x ( 3 x 9 ) we still need one factor. This factor cannot be but 1

945 = 1 x 3 x 5 x 7 x 9 = 945 and the greatest value of these integers is 9
